简介:On a cold November night in 1993, Wanda Lopez was stabbed to death while she worked at a Corpus Cristi Texas gas station. 21 year old Carlos DeLuna was arrested, and over the next six years, through his trial and subsequent imprisonment he protested his innocence, declaring that it was another Carlos who committed the crime. The prosecution insisted that this other Carlos was a...
凯瑞·克劳利,布里德·布伦南,Eva-Jane Gaffney,肖恩·T·O·米尔莱,Marcus Lamb,阿特·帕金森,Naseen Morgan,Niall Mac Eachmharcaigh,Brid Ní Chumhaill,Christopher Grant,Eoghan Mac Giolla Bhrighde